Roofing Examination



Regularly inspecting your roof covering is crucial to ensuring it can withstand the rough winter climate in advance. Start by checking for any type of missing out on, damaged, or curling tiles. These can cause leaks or more damage throughout winter tornados. Look out for any type of signs of water damages or mold and mildew, as these might suggest a larger problem with your roofing system's honesty. Check the flashing around smokeshafts, vents, and skylights to ensure they're safe and secure and watertight.


It's additionally essential to examine the gutters and downspouts for debris or obstructions that might create water to support and possibly harm your roofing system.

Throughout your examination, take notice of any kind of locations where water may pool or collect, as this could weaken the roofing system's structure with time. Search for any type of signs of drooping or dips in the roofline, as these can indicate underlying concerns that require to be resolved prior to winter sets in.

Insulation Examine



A proper insulation check is crucial in preparing your roofing system for winter months. Prior to the cold weather embed in, take the time to evaluate the insulation in your attic or roofing area.

Begin by looking for any indications of wetness or mold and mildew growth, as these can show concerns with your insulation. Seek locations where the insulation may be pressed, damp, or missing out on altogether. Appropriate insulation assists regulate the temperature level in your house, protects against warm loss, and decreases power costs during the winter season.

Guarantee that your insulation is evenly dispersed and covers all locations of your attic room or roofing. Pay close attention to areas around vents, pipes, and smokeshafts, as these are common spots for heat to escape.

If you observe any concerns with your insulation, consider adding even more insulation or changing it entirely. This simple action can make a significant difference in keeping your home warm and relaxing throughout the wintertime.
